Examining Security Measures and Licensing
Security is of paramount importance when engaging in online gambling. Reputable online casinos, including presumably Spin Granny, employ a range of security measures to protect player data and financial transactions. These measures typically include SSL encryption, which encrypts data transmitted between the player’s device and the casino’s servers. This makes it extremely difficult for hackers to intercept and steal sensitive information. Two-factor authentication adds an extra layer of security by requiring players to verify their identity through a second method, such as a code sent to their mobile phone. Regular security audits by independent security firms are also crucial for identifying and addressing potential vulnerabilities.
Beyond technical security measures, licensing is a critical factor to consider. Online casinos must obtain licenses from reputable regulatory bodies to operate legally. These bodies impose strict standards on operators, ensuring fairness, security, and responsible gaming practices. Examples of reputable licensing authorities include the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, and the Curacao eGaming. It’s important to verify that a casino holds a valid license from a recognized authority before depositing any money. This provides a level of assurance that the platform is operating legally and is subject to oversight.
Understanding Data Protection Policies
A robust data protection policy is essential for safeguarding player information. This policy should clearly outline how the casino collects, uses, and protects personal data. It should also comply with relevant data protection regulations, such as G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ation) in Europe. Players should have the right to access, modify, and delete their personal data. Transparent data handling practices build trust and demonstrate a commitment to player privacy. Furthermore, look for casinos that implement measures to prevent data breaches and protect against unauthorized access to player accounts. This might include firewalls, intrusion detection systems, and regular security updates. A responsible operator will prioritize data security as a fundamental aspect of its operations.
- Check for SSL encryption on the website (look for "https" in the address bar).
- Verify the casino's licensing information with the relevant regulatory authority.
- Review the data protection policy to understand how your personal information is handled.
- Enable two-factor authentication for added security.
Adhering to these practices can significantly minimize risks associated with online gambling.
